Blessing Oborodudu qualifies for wrestling semis
In the Semis, Blessing will face Mongolia’s Batteseteng Soronzonbold hoping to get into the final and secure Nigeria’s first medal.
Blessing Oborodudu has all but guaranteed a medal in the 68kg category of Women’s freestyle wrestling as she qualified for the semi finals in the second of two matches today.
In the opening round of the tournament, Blessing faced Azerbaijan’s Elis Manolova and had a dominant performance with a lopsided 13-2 victory that earned her a spot in the quarter finals
For the next round, she competed against Kyrgyzstan’s Meerim Zhumanazarova. Her victory here was a lot less straight forward. She took the lead early but had to hold out for a 3-2 win in the end, resisting a come back attempt as she appeared very tired.
In the Semis, Blessing will face Mongolia’s Batteseteng Soronzonbold hoping to get into the final and secure Nigeria’s first medal.
If she’s unsuccessful, she will have the chance to fight for a bronze medal.
